Speaker: Tim Tyson
Timothy B. Tyson is author of The Blood of Emmett Till (2017), which Atlantic Monthly calls, "A critical book... [that] manages to turn the past into prophecy and demands that we do the one vital thing we aren't often enough asked to do with history: learn from it." He is Senior Research Scholar at the Center for Documentary Studies at Duke University, Visiting Professor of American Christianity and Southern Culture at Duke Divinity School, and also holds positions in the Department of American Studies at the University of North Carolina and the Department of History at Duke University.
